Redis

Replikacja Redis

Replikacja Redis
  1. Czy Redis ma replikację?
  2. Czym jest geo-replikacja Azure Cache dla Redis?
  3. Czy Redis obsługuje Master Master Replikacja?
  4. Czy mogę napisać do repliki Redis?
  5. Jaka jest wada Redis?
  6. Do czego nie jest dobre?
  7. Jaki jest cel geo-replikacji?
  8. Jak działa geo-replikacja?
  9. Dlaczego pamięć podręczna Redis jest szybsza niż DB?
  10. Jest Redis szybszy niż MongoDB?
  11. Jest Redis szybciej niż Kafka?
  12. Co jest szybsze niż Redis?
  13. Czy Redis może zastąpić Kafkę?
  14. Ile replik może mieć Redis?
  15. Czy można zhakować Redis?
  16. Ile replik może mieć Redis?
  17. Jest pojedynczy gwintowany lub wielofoterowy?
  18. Czy Redis obsługuje wielowątkowe?
  19. Jaka jest różnica między replikacją redis a odłamkiem?

Czy Redis ma replikację?

Redis używa domyślnie replikacji asynchronicznej, która jest niskim opóźnieniem i wysoką wydajnością, jest naturalnym trybem replikacji dla zdecydowanej większości przypadków użycia Redis. Jednak Redis Replicas asynchronicznie potwierdzają ilość danych, które otrzymywały okresowo z Master.

Czym jest geo-replikacja Azure Cache dla Redis?

Aktywne powtórzenie geo

Pamięć podręczna Azure dla oprogramowania Redis Enterprise wykorzystuje wolne od konfliktów replikowane typy danych do obsługi zapisów w wielu instancjach pamięci podręcznej, łączy zmiany i rozwiązuje konflikty. Możesz dołączyć do pięciu instancji pamięci podręcznej Tier Enterprise w różnych regionach Azure, aby utworzyć grupę geo-replikacji.

Czy Redis obsługuje Master Master Replikacja?

Redis nie ma obsługi replikacji mistrza-mistrza. Istnieje jednak kilka projektów, które mogą się zbliżyć.

Czy mogę napisać do repliki Redis?

Repliki są tylko do odczytu. Oznacza to, że możesz skonfigurować swoich klientów do odczytania z nich, ale nie możesz zapisać do nich danych. Jeśli potrzebujesz dodatkowej przepustowości odczytu, możesz skonfigurować klienta Redis do odczytania z replicas, a także z głównego węzła. Jednak często łatwiej jest po prostu skalować klaster.

Jaka jest wada Redis?

Redis jest zasadniczo serwerem struktury danych. Obsługuje polecenia i nie obsługuje języka zapytania, więc nie ma przypadku używania zapytań ad hoc. Należy zaprojektować ścieżki dostępu do danych, co powoduje utratę elastyczności.

Do czego nie jest dobre?

Duża ilość danych: Redis nie pasuje jako baza danych, jeśli potrzebujemy przechowywania bardzo dużych zestawów danych lub oczekujemy, że nasze dane będą rosły bardzo szybko.

Jaki jest cel geo-replikacji?

Aktywne powtórzenie geo jest zaprojektowane jako rozwiązanie ciągłości biznesowej, które pozwala szybko odzyskiwać poszukiwania poszczególnych baz danych w przypadku katastrofy regionalnej lub awarii na dużą skalę. Po skonfigurowaniu geo-replikacji możesz zainicjować Geo-Failover do geopondacji w innym regionie Azure.

Jak działa geo-replikacja?

Replikacja geograficzna zazwyczaj działa w ten sposób: dane są tworzone lub aktualizowane w pierwotnej lokalizacji, a następnie asynchronicznie replikowane do wtórnej lokalizacji, aby te same dane istniały (i są kopie zapasowe) w obu lokalizacjach.

Dlaczego pamięć podręczna Redis jest szybsza niż DB?

Wydajność. Wszystkie dane Redis znajdują się w pamięci, która umożliwia niskie opóźnienie i dostęp do danych o wysokiej przepustowości. W przeciwieństwie do tradycyjnych baz danych, sklepy danych w pamięci nie wymagają podróży na dysku, zmniejszając opóźnienie silnika do mikrosekund.

Jest Redis szybszy niż MongoDB?

Redis jest szybszy niż MongoDB, ponieważ jest to baza danych w pamięci. To sprawia, że ​​jest to świetny wybór do szybkiego budowania skomplikowanych struktur danych.

Jest Redis szybciej niż Kafka?

Redis to sklep z pamięcią. Zapewnia, że ​​wykorzystuje swoją główną pamięć do przechowywania i przetwarzania, co czyni ją znacznie szybszą niż pamięć oparta na dysku Kafki.

Co jest szybsze niż Redis?

Redis vs MongoDB prędkość

MongoDB to Schemales, co oznacza, że ​​baza danych nie ma stałej struktury danych. Oznacza to, że ponieważ dane przechowywane w bazie danych stają się coraz większe, MongoDB jest w stanie działać znacznie szybciej niż Redis.

Czy Redis może zastąpić Kafkę?

Redis jest używany, jeśli chcesz natychmiast dostarczać komunikaty do konsumenta i możesz realizować utratę danych, a ilość danych do transakcji jest mniejsza. Kafka można użyć, gdy szukasz niezawodności, wysokiej przepustowości, odporności na uszkodzenia, a objętość danych jest ogromna.

Ile replik może mieć Redis?

Klaster Redis (włączony tryb klastra) składa się z od 1 do 500 odłamków (API/CLI: Grupy węzłów). Każdy odłamek ma węzeł podstawowy i do pięciu węzłów repliki tylko do odczytu. Konfiguracja może wynosić od 90 odłamków i 0 replików do 15 odłamków i 5 replików, co jest maksymalną liczbą dozwolonych replik.

Czy można zhakować Redis?

Pod pewnymi warunkami, jeśli Redis działa z kontem głównym (lub nawet nie), atakujący mogą napisać plik klucza publicznego SSH na konto głównym, bezpośrednio logując się na serwerze ofiary za pośrednictwem SSH.

Ile replik może mieć Redis?

Klaster Redis (włączony tryb klastra) składa się z od 1 do 500 odłamków (API/CLI: Grupy węzłów). Każdy odłamek ma węzeł podstawowy i do pięciu węzłów repliki tylko do odczytu. Konfiguracja może wynosić od 90 odłamków i 0 replików do 15 odłamków i 5 replików, co jest maksymalną liczbą dozwolonych replik.

Jest pojedynczy gwintowany lub wielofoterowy?

Redis jest głównie serwerem jednokradzionym z POV wykonania poleceń (właściwie nowoczesne wersje Redis używają wątków do różnych rzeczy). Nie jest zaprojektowany z myślą o wielu rdzeniach procesora. Ludzie powinni uruchomić kilka instancji Redis, aby w razie potrzeby skalować na kilku rdzeniach.

Czy Redis obsługuje wielowątkowe?

Redis jest * trochę * pojedynczy wątek, ponieważ istnieją wątki w celu wykonywania pewnych powolnych operacji na dysku. Jak dotąd operacje gwintowane były tak skoncentrowane na we/wy, że nasza mała biblioteka do wykonywania zadań asynchronicznych w innym wątku nazywała się bio.

Jaka jest różnica między replikacją redis a odłamkiem?

SHARDING, znany również jako partycjonowanie, dzieli dane według klucza; Podczas gdy replikacja, znana również jako lustrzanie, jest skopiowanie wszystkich danych. SHARDING jest przydatne do zwiększenia wydajności, zmniejszając obciążenie trafienia i pamięci na dowolnym zasobie. Replikacja jest przydatna do uzyskania wysokiej dostępności odczytów.

Zainstaluj Kubeflow za pomocą Terraform
Której usługi możemy użyć do konfigurowania Kubeflow na AWS?Czy Kubeflow może działać bez kubernetes?Czy mogę zarządzać zasobami K8s za pomocą Terraf...
Czy mogę zdefiniować linię CodePipeline z Terraform, która wdraża moje zasoby Terraform?
Jaka jest różnica między chmurą Terraform a CodePIPeline?Czego nie byłoby używane tworzenie i konfigurowanie rurociągu w CodePipeline?Czy Terraform m...
Mapowanie portów Docker na kilka IP na te same wyniki NIC w błędach
Can Docker ujawnia wiele portów?Can Can Container ma wiele interfejsów sieciowych?Czy dwa pojemniki mogą mieć ten sam IP?Czy wiele procesów może udos...